Either way, it works.<\/p>\n<h2>The Annoying Thing Nobody Tells You About Withdrawal Limits<\/h2>\n<p>Right, I promised I&rsquo;d warn you about one specific minor annoyance. Here it is: withdrawal limits on bonus winnings. This drives me up the wall.<\/p>\n<p>You hit a decent win from a <strong>slots welcome offer 2026 exclusive UK<\/strong> bonus. Let&rsquo;s say you win &pound;400 from a &pound;10 deposit. You think &#8220;great, I can cash out &pound;350 after the wagering&#8221;. But then you read the T&#038;Cs and it says &#8220;Max cashout from bonus is &pound;100 per week&#8221;. Or worse, &#8220;&pound;100 total&#8221;.<\/p>\n<p>So you&rsquo;re stuck. You have to keep playing through that &pound;350 over the next few weeks. And we all know what happens when you keep playing through a big win. You end up giving it all back. It&rsquo;s a sneaky way for the casino to keep you on the site longer. I&rsquo;ve lost count of how many times I&rsquo;ve fallen for this.<\/p>\n<p>Before you even click &#8216;claim bonus&#8217;, check the &#8216;Max Cashout&#8217; field. If it&rsquo;s under &pound;150, it&rsquo;s probably not worth your time unless the wagering is very low (like 20x).<\/p>\n<h2>How to Actually Get the Best Out of These Offers (A Quick Guide)<\/h2>\n<p>Here&rsquo;s my personal strategy. Some offers are only for new players, while others (like daily drops) are for existing customers.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div>\n<h3>What&#8217;s the catch with a no-deposit bonus?<\/h3>\n<p>There&rsquo;s always a catch. Usually, the wagering is higher (like 50x or 60x) and the max cashout is very low (&pound;50 or &pound;100). Also, you often have to make a deposit before you can withdraw any winnings from the no-deposit spins. It&rsquo;s still a good way to test a site, but don&rsquo;t expect to cash out big.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div>\n<h3>How do I claim a promo code like &#8216;BONUS2026&#8217;?<\/h3>\n<p>When you make a deposit, there&rsquo;s usually a box that says &#8216;Promo Code&#8217; or &#8216;Bonus Code&#8217;.
